Putnam County's SPACE on Ryder Farm has announced its 2018 residencies.
Among the residents this summer are Rajiv Joseph, Anne Washburn, Todd Almond, David Cale, Ngozi Anyanwu, Lisa D'Amour and Katie Pearl, Sxip Shirey, Deb Margolin, Steph Green, César Alvarez, Riley Mulherkar, Stephen Belber, Arabelle Sicardi, Nia DaCosta, Darius Clark Monroe, Ikechukwu Ufomadu, the global human rights organization WITNESS, publishing house Theatre Communications Group, and theater companies including Steppenwolf Theatre Company, the Classical Theatre of Harlem, the Lark, the New Victory Theater, and the playwriting circle El Semillero from the Alliance of Latinx Theater Artists of Chicago.
SPACE on Ryder Farm is a resident company of Playwrights Horizons, and will host playwrights Milo Cramer and Eric John Meyer in partnership with Playwrights Horizons this season. As part of its partnership with American Conservatory Theater's New Strands Festival, SPACE will welcome playwright Anyanwu as well as director Kate Sullivan and playwright Emily Kaczmarek for continued development of their SPACE- and A.C.T.-supported projects.
